Abstract
INTRODUCTION: We recently identified a set of plasma microRNAs (miRNAs) that are downregulated in patients with heart failure in comparison with control subjects. To better understand their meaning and function, we sought to validate these circulating miRNAs in 3 different well-established rat and mouse heart failure models, and correlated the miRNAs to parameters of cardiac function.Entities:

Baseline characteristics rats.
| Variable | SD | Ren2 | P-value |
|---|---|---|---|
| 7–8 | 8 | ||
| Body weight (g) | 395.0±28.4 | 365.9±43.0 | 0.128 |
| LV weight (mg) | 955.9±107.4 | 1389.0±173.7 | <0.001 |
| LV/BW ratio (mg/g) | 2.4±0.26 | 3.8±0.36 | <0.001 |
| Lung weight (mg) | 992.4±106.9 | 1194.0±310.9 | 0.120 |
| Lung/BW ratio (mg/g) | 2.51±0.31 | 3.3±0.89 | 0.048 |
| 8 | 7–8 | ||
| Heart rate (beats/min) | 319.0±37.4 | 330.9±25.3 | 0.471 |
| Systolic blood pressure (mmHg) | 108.0±7.0 | 148.6±17.4 | <0.001 |
| LVEDP (mmHg) | 9.0±2.3 | 21.9±4.2 | <0.001 |
| dP/dtmax | 62.3±4.1 | 51.5±4.0 | <0.001 |
| Tau (ms) | 10.7±1.3 | 13.2±1.1 | 0.001 |
| 8 | 7 | ||
| ANP/36B4 | 0.04±0.04 | 1.45±0.51 | <0.001 |
| BNP/36B4 | 0.30±0.11 | 1.13±0.33 | <0.001 |
Values are presented as mean with standard deviation. SD indicates Sprague-Dawley; LV, left ventricle; BW, body weight; LVEDP, left ventricular end-diastolic pressure; ANP, atrial natriuretic peptide and BNP, B-type natriuretic peptide. dP/dtmax represents the maximum rise in LV pressure in early systole corrected for peak systolic pressure.
Baseline characteristics AngII mice and controls.
| Variable | Control | AngII | P-value |
|---|---|---|---|
| 6 | 6 | ||
| Body weight (g) | 28.0±2.5 | 27.3±1.4 | 0.559 |
| LV weight (mg) | 105.0±13.0 | 136.0±13.1 | 0.002 |
| LV/BW ratio (mg/g) | 3.7±0.3 | 5.0±0.6 | <0.001 |
| Lung weight (mg) | 164.8±14.0 | 199.5±28.6 | 0.024 |
| Lung/BW ratio (mg/g) | 5.9±0.9 | 7.3±1.2 | 0.043 |
| 4–5 | 6 | ||
| Heart rate (beats/min) | 529.4±53.6 | 527.8±68.3 | 0.967 |
| Systolic blood pressure (mmHg) | 101.5±6.0 | 123.8±15.2 | 0.030 |
| LVEDP (mmHg) | 9.0±4.3 | 14.0±8.1 | 0.322 |
| dP/dtmax | 57.6±9.1 | 64.9±5.8 | 0.161 |
| Tau (ms) | 7.4±1.5 | 9.2±2.5 | 0.257 |
| 6 | 6 | ||
| ANP/36B4 | 0.35±0.07 | 1.70±0.73 | 0.006 |
Values are presented as mean with standard deviation. LV indicates left ventricle; BW, body weight; LVEDP, left ventricular end-diastolic pressure and ANP, atrial natriuretic peptide. dP/dtmax represents the maximum rise in LV pressure in early systole corrected for peak systolic pressure.
Baseline characteristics of mice with ischemic heart failure (IHF) and controls.
| Variable | Control | IHF | P-value |
|---|---|---|---|
| 6 | 8 | ||
| Body weight (g) | 33.1±3.2 | 34.5±0.9 | 0.260 |
| LV weight (mg) | 127.7±12.1 | 152.9±18.4 | 0.013 |
| LV/BW ratio (mg/g) | 3.9±0.1 | 4.4±0.5 | 0.024 |
| Heart rate (beats/min) | 475.5±61.4 | 512.8±65.2 | 0.300 |
| Systolic blood pressure (mmHg) | 106.1±8.4 | 96.5±6.5 | 0.002 |
| LVEDP (mmHg) | 10.2±2.7 | 16.4±6.1 | 0.040 |
| dP/dtmax | 74.6±10.0 | 63.3±7.6 | 0.033 |
| Tau (ms) | 7.4±0.8 | 10.8±2.6 | 0.010 |
| LVEDV (ml) | 73.6±8.9 | 121±28.1 | 0.002 |
| LVESV (ml) | 37.9±7.9 | 101.8±33.9 | <0.001 |
| LVEF (%) | 48.8±6.3 | 17.4±8.4 | <0.001 |
| Infarct size (%) | - | 33.8±10.6 | - |
Values are presented as mean with standard deviation. LV indicates left ventricle; BW, body weight; LVEDP, left ventricular end-diastolic pressure; MRI, magnetic resonance imaging; LVEDV, left ventricular end-diastolic volume; LVESV, left ventricular end-systolic volume and LVEF, left ventricular ejection fraction. dP/dtmax represents the maximum rise in LV pressure in early systole corrected for peak systolic pressure.
Fig 1Circulating microRNA expression levels in Ren2 rats and Sprague-Dawley controls (SD).
MiRNA expression levels are presented as normalized -Ct values with the median, interquartile range, minimum and maximum values. Differences between groups were not significant for all miRNAs (P>0.05).
Fig 3Circulating microRNA expression levels in ischemic heart failure mice and controls.
MiRNA expression levels are presented as normalized -Ct values with the median, interquartile range, minimum and maximum values. Differences between groups were not significant for all miRNAs (P>0.05).
